For many shoppers, Home Bargains is their go-to shop for pretty much everything. Home Bargains sells everything you could want - from Australian Cadbury bars to viral furniture pieces, and it really is a one-stop shop.
But it's not always been like this. It all started back in 1976 when owner Tom Morris set up a single store in Liverpool at the age of 21.
Back then, his takings were less than £100 a week and the business was reportedly funded using his bank overdraft. Tom came from a family of shopkeepers, with his dad Tom Snr, running a store called V’s on Scotland Road – named after his wife Veronica and standing for “value”.
